Israeli Forces Uncover Large Iranian Drone Base in Southern Lebanon After Year and a Half

During the "Northern Arrows" operation about a year and a half ago, Israeli intelligence warned of the need to act against what was described as an "Iranian drone fortress" in Majdal Zoun, southern Lebanon. However, at that time, the Israeli Air Force Intelligence Directorate assessed that the site was inactive and contained no weapons, leading to the decision not to assign the 36th Division to capture the facility.

Only recently was the decision made to enter the site. When fighters from the Yahalom unit entered the complex, they discovered a massive tunnel system, command rooms, weapons warehouses, and dozens of Iranian drones. The site had remained hidden and underestimated by Israeli intelligence until its recent exposure and subsequent destruction by the IDF.

This revelation highlights the evolving intelligence assessments and the significant military infrastructure Iran has established in southern Lebanon, which Israel has now targeted and neutralized.
